Dress with Drawstring!

Image
This is a pattern I fell in love with :) I decided to use jersey instead of viscose fabric.  The darts for the to is stitched in place. I stitched the invisible zipper at the back. I made the draw-string for the shoulders, - and the facing for the neck. The shoulders are stitched together, and the seams had to be stitched  on both sides of the seam for the draw-string. Then I stitched the facing in place. My zipper wasn't long enough, but I don't like to have the neck to narrow, so it was all right to leave the opening at the back. I had to gathered the sideds before stitching them together. I think the draw-string makes the gathering at the shoulders very nice. I'm Happy how the dress turned out 💙 BurdaStyle #103 03/25

Blouse with wide sleeves!

Image
I had a bit left of this wonderful viscose fabric after I made a  Dress in my Favorite fabric  ! I was happy that I had enough to make a blouse :) I have cut all the parts. The back parts are stitched together. I made the opening for the front and stitched it to the lover part. The sleeves are gathered. The shoulder seams are stitched. The collar is stitched together with the collar-stand. Then stitched around the neck. The sleeves are stitched together with the cuffs, and to the shoulders. Then the side- and the sleeve seams are stitched. - and the blouse is finished :) BurdaStyle pattern #101 02/2008

Flower Top!🌸

Image
  I made this magic flower Top to fit my Yellow outfit!🌸 I have used a pattern from BurdaStyle magazine from February. It has buttons at the sleeves that makes it unique :)  It's a short top, but it's nice to use together with a skirt. I stitched the bias around the neck and turned it to inside, and top-stitched around.   It's the sleeves that are the statment of the top, and I like it a lot! It's an easy top to make :) BurdaStyle #103 02/25
